Transaction 0059f10c2477fe804fa86c6dd109d08045d5c6e0ee8c7cb32401597e90cec997

2 Input
1 Outputs
  • 0059f10c2477fe804fa86c6dd109d08045d5c6e0ee8c7cb32401597e90cec997:0
  • value  2888429
    address  3GhSQH3kaC91fxffV7fu49Dsdpw4gUGMoa